Posted on 10/17/14 at 5:29 pm to REG861
quote:
uh no, you don't go to prison for simple possession of coke
You do if you have enough of it.
quote:
(a) Any person who knowingly or intentionally possesses twenty-eight grams or more, but less than two hundred grams, of cocaine or of a mixture or substance containing a detectable amount of cocaine or of its analogues as provided in Schedule II(A)(4) of R.S. 40:964, shall be sentenced to serve a term of imprisonment at hard labor of not less than five years, nor more than thirty years, and to pay a fine of not less than fifty thousand dollars, nor more than one hundred fifty thousand dollars.
Buy your weekend 8 balls in 8 week amounts, and you've got a 5 year mandatory minimum on your hands.
Posted on 10/17/14 at 6:06 pm to REG861
quote:
UCMJ Max punishment
(a) Amphetamine, cocaine, heroin, lysergic acid diethylamide, marijuana (except possession of less than 30 grams or use of marijuana), methamphetamine, opium, phencyclidine, secobarbital, and Schedule I, II, III controlled substances. Dishonorable discharge, forfeiture of all pay and allowances, and confinement 5 years.
